Kano House of Assembly removes Majority Leader

Date:

From Mustapha Adamu, Kano

Kano State House of Assembly yesterday removed its Majority Leader, Alhaji Labaran Abdul-Madari and replaced him with his Deputy, Alhaji Kabiru Hassan-Dashi.
The removal of the Majority leader came shortly following a motion of urgent public importance presented by a member of APC representing Bunkure Constituency, Alhaji Muhammad Uba-Gurjiya.
Uba-Gurjiya was sworned in on Tuesday during the plenary session presided over by the Speaker, Abdulazeez Garba-Gafasa, following his success during the recent rerun elections in the state.
According to him, the decision to remove the majority leader followed the acceptance of 23 out of the 28 APC members in the Chamber of 40 representatives.
The motion was immediatly seconded by another APC member representing Bagwai/Shanono, Alhaji Ali Ibrahim-Shanono.
After passing the motion, the legislators unanimously adopted the motion and called on the majority leader to step aside.
After the removal of the majority leader, also an APC member representing Sumaila Constituency, Alhaji Hamza Massu, nominated the deputy majority leader to be elected as the majority leader.
The nomination was seconded by some of the members and adopted by the assembly, thereby becoming the Majority leader with immediate effect according to the house.
